The Evolution of Home Cleaning: Robotic Hoover and Mop Systems

In the ever-evolving landscape of home technology, one of the most substantial improvements has actually been the development of robotic hoover and mop systems. These smart devices have actually changed the mundane task of cleaning into a seamless, efficient, and nearly uncomplicated process. This article dives into the world of robotic hoover and mop systems, exploring their functions, advantages, and the innovation that powers them.

Introduction to Robotic Hoover and Mop Systems

Robotic hoover and mop systems are autonomous cleaning devices created to keep the cleanliness of homes and offices. These gadgets use innovative robotics, expert system (AI), and sensing unit technology to browse and clean floors, carpets, and difficult surfaces. Unlike conventional vacuum cleaners and mops, robotic systems can operate individually, scheduling cleaning tasks and changing their behavior based on the environment and user choices.

Key Features of Robotic Hoover and Mop Systems

  1. Autonomous Navigation

    • Laser Mapping: Many high-end models utilize laser navigation to produce a detailed map of the home environment. This enables the robot to prepare its cleaning route effectively and avoid challenges.
    • Vision Sensors: Some models are equipped with cams and vision sensing units to identify and browse around barriers, ensuring that they do not get stuck or damage furniture.
    • Edge Detection: To avoid falls, these robots use edge detection sensing units that stop them from cleaning near stairs or other drop-offs.
  2. Cleaning Capabilities

    • HEPA Filters: High-efficiency particle air (HEPA) filters record fine dust and allergens, making these devices ideal for homes with family pets or allergic reaction sufferers.
    • Multiple Cleaning Modes: Most robotic hoovers and mops use various cleaning modes, such as area cleaning, edge cleaning, and deep cleaning, to deal with different cleaning requirements.
    • Mop and Vacuum Combination: Some designs combine vacuuming and mopping in one device, saving effort and time by carrying out both tasks all at once.
  3. Smart Technology Integration

    • Voice Control: Integration with smart home systems like Amazon Alexa, Google Assistant, and Apple HomeKit permits users to manage the robot with voice commands.
    • App Control: Users can schedule cleaning, keep an eye on the robot's status, and get notices through devoted mobile apps.
    • Automated Charging: When the battery is low, the robot returns to its charging dock automatically, guaranteeing it is constantly ready for the next cleaning session.
  4. User-Friendly Design

    • Compact Size: Robotic hoovers and mops are created to fit under furnishings and in tight spaces, making them ideal for little homes or messy rooms.
    • Low Noise: Many designs are created to operate silently, lessening disruption to everyday activities.
    • Eco-Friendly: Some robots are energy-efficient and usage water and cleaning services moderately, making them an environmentally mindful option.

Benefits of Robotic Hoover and Mop Systems

  1. Convenience

    • Hands-Free Operation: The primary advantage is the convenience of hands-free cleaning. Users can set the robot to clean at particular times, and it will manage the job without any manual intervention.
    • Time-Saving: These devices conserve users a considerable amount of time, enabling them to focus on other activities or merely unwind.
  2. Consistency

    • Regular Cleaning: Robotic hoovers and mops can be configured to clean numerous times a day, making sure that the home stays consistently tidy.
    • Thorough Coverage: Advanced navigation systems guarantee that every corner and crevice is cleaned up, leaving no location untouched.
  3. Personalization

    • Zone Cleaning: Users can set specific zones for the robot to tidy, such as the kitchen or living space, for more targeted cleaning.
    • Scheduling: The ability to schedule cleaning sessions at particular times guarantees that the home is always tidy when needed.
  4. Cost-Effectiveness

    • Long-Term Savings: While the preliminary cost of a robotic hoover or mop may be higher than conventional cleaning tools, the long-term savings in time and effort can be significant.
    • Decreased Need for Professional Cleaning: Regular usage of these gadgets can lower the requirement for hiring expert cleaning services, resulting in additional cost savings.

How Robotic Hoover and Mop Systems Work

  1. Mapping and Navigation

    • Initial Mapping: Upon setup, the robot develops a map of the home using its sensing units. This map is then saved in its memory for future recommendation.
    • Course Planning: Using the map, the robot prepares its cleaning route, guaranteeing it covers all locations efficiently.
    • Challenge Avoidance: Advanced sensors and algorithms assist the robot discover and prevent challenges, avoiding damage to furnishings and itself.
  2. Cleaning Process

    • Vacuuming: The robot utilizes a mix of brushes and suction to remove dust, dirt, and particles from floorings and carpets.
    • Mopping: For difficult surface areas, the robot dispenses water and cleaning option, then utilizes a microfiber pad to mop the floor.
    • Self-Cleaning: Some models include self-cleaning brushes and filters, minimizing the requirement for manual upkeep.
  3. Upkeep and Care

    • Filter Cleaning: Regular cleaning of the HEPA filter is important to maintain the robot's efficiency.
    • Water Reservoir: For mopping models, the water tank needs to be filled up and emptied as required.
    • Software application Updates: Keeping the robot's software application approximately date guarantees it runs at its best and can take advantage of new functions and improvements.

Popular Models and Brands

  1. iRobot Roomba and Braava

    • Roomba: Known for its advanced navigation and cleaning abilities, the Roomba series includes models with different features, such as Wi-Fi connectivity and voice control.
    • Braava: Specialized in mopping, the Braava series utilizes different mopping techniques, including sweeping and scrubbing, to clean up tough floorings effectively.
  2. Ecovacs Deebot

    • Deebot OZMO: This model integrates vacuuming and mopping, with innovative navigation and smart home integration.
    • Deebot T8: Features a powerful suction system and a large water tank for deep cleaning.
  3. Neato Robotics

    • D7 Connected: Known for its D-shaped style, which enables better cleaning in corners, the D7 Connected offers advanced mapping and navigation.
  4. Xiaomi

    • Mi Robot Vacuum-Mop: A cost-effective alternative that combines vacuum and mopping functions, with smart navigation and app control.

Often Asked Questions (FAQs)

  1. Q: Are robotic hoovers and mops ideal for pet owners?

    • A: Yes, many designs are particularly created with animals in mind. They include powerful suction, HEPA filters to catch pet hair and allergens, and long lasting brushes that can handle pet messes.
  2. Q: Can these robotics tidy stairs?

    • A: Most robotic hoovers and mops are not designed to tidy stairs due to the risk of damage. However, some designs have edge detection sensing units that prevent them from falling off stairs.
  3. Q: How typically do I require to clean the robot's filter and brushes?

    • A: It is suggested to clean up the filter and brushes after each usage, specifically if there is a lot of pet hair or debris. This guarantees ideal efficiency and durability of the device.
  4. Q: Can I control the robot from my smartphone?

    • A: Yes, many models include dedicated mobile apps that permit users to manage the robot, schedule cleaning sessions, and monitor its status from anywhere.
  5. Q: How do I set up a robotic hoover or mop?

    • A: Setup generally includes charging the robot, downloading the mobile app, and producing a map of the home environment. Some models likewise need Wi-Fi connection for sophisticated functions.
  6. Q: Are these robotics eco-friendly?

    • A: Many models are designed to be energy-efficient and usage water and cleaning solutions moderately, making them an environment-friendly choice for home cleaning.

Extra Tips for Optimal Use

  • Clear the Floor: Before setting up a cleaning session, clear the floor of any little items that might disrupt the robot's operation.
  • Regular Maintenance: Clean the filters and brushes regularly to ensure the robot performs at its best.
  • Update Software: Keep the robot's software application upgraded to gain from the newest features and improvements.
  • Try out Settings: Try different cleaning modes and schedules to discover the best setup for your home.
